Cincinnati Bengals star Ja’Marr Chase says he is “fine” after a scare at practice Tuesday in which the wide receiver appeared to injure his left knee.

Chase told ESPN 1530 Cincinnati that he suffered a “little hyperextension” to his left knee but that he could have returned to practice. The Bengals opted to remove Chase from the practice out of caution.

Chase later told reporters that he could play in a game as early as Wednesday, if necessary.

  • Chase landed awkwardly on a leaping attempt and immediately grabbed at the knee before limping off the field.

    But after a brief interaction with medical staff, Chase stood on the sideline with his teammates for the remainder of the practice.

    Chase, 26, had 1,412 receiving yards in 2025 — his fifth straight 1,000-yard season to start his NFL career.
